Job description

National Bank Independent Network (NBIN) is a division of National Bank Financial, a wholly owned subsidiary of National Bank of Canada. NBIN is the premier provider of carrying broker, trading, and custodial services to Portfolio Management (PM), CIRO registered Introducing Broker (IB) firms, Prime Brokerage (PB), and Investment Fund Management (IFM) firms across Canada. Visit www.nbin.ca for more details.

Your role :

  • Participate as a member of the leadership team in setting targets and assisting the Account Transition Services team in achieving its objectives.
  • Review, analyze, and make decisions on complex account opening documentation and supplementary forms, including but not limited to QI / FATCA documentation, Trust documentation, etc.
  • Ensure meticulous review of all submissions to approve or decline accounts within the established service level agreement (SLA).
  • Identify and clearly articulate anomalies and opportunities for improving onboarding tools and platforms.
  • Assist in managing department projects; lead initiatives to improve processes within the team and NBIN.
  • Analyze monthly data to identify trends and provide insights supporting strategic decision-making to enhance business performance.
  • Serve as a Subject Matter Expert on account opening process requirements, providing internal and external support.
  • Support audit mandates for NBIN.
  • Develop and maintain positive relationships with stakeholders such as Service, Legal, and Compliance.
  • Contribute to developing and documenting policies and procedures to ensure regulatory compliance.

Your team :

Within the National Bank Independent sector, you are part of a team of 7 professionals supporting entrepreneurs going independent, existing Portfolio Managers, Introducing Brokers, and Investment Fund Managers. This position is based in Toronto.

Prerequisites :

  • Bachelor’s degree in a related field and 7+ years of relevant experience.
  • Completion of Investment Dealers Supervisor Course (IDSC), Derivatives Fundamentals, and Options Licensing Course (DFOL).
  • Strong knowledge of the regulatory environment in the financial services industry.
  • Ability to create efficiencies, optimize processes, add value, and go beyond normal duties.
  • Expertise in Excel (large data sets, macros, pivot tables, etc.), Word, and PowerPoint.
  • Strong analytical, problem-solving, and presentation skills.
